-// <color
-// profile="" - The ICC color space used to interpret the three color channels <r>, <g> and <b>.
-// >
-// </color>
-// A color definition.
-// Multi elements - No.
-// Parent element - <material>, <object>, <volume>, <vertex>, <triangle>.
-//
-// "profile" can be one of "sRGB", "AdobeRGB", "Wide-Gamut-RGB", "CIERGB", "CIELAB", or "CIEXYZ".
-// Children elements:
-// <r>, <g>, <b>, <a>
-// Multi elements - No.
-// Red, Greed, Blue and Alpha (transparency) component of a color in sRGB space, values ranging from 0 to 1. The
-// values can be specified as constants, or as a formula depending on the coordinates.
-void AMFImporter::ParseNode_Color()
-{
-std::string profile;
-CAMFImporter_NodeElement* ne;
-
- // Read attributes for node <color>.
- MACRO_ATTRREAD_LOOPBEG;
- MACRO_ATTRREAD_CHECK_RET("profile", profile, mReader->getAttributeValue);
- MACRO_ATTRREAD_LOOPEND;
-
- // create new color object.
- ne = new CAMFImporter_NodeElement_Color(mNodeElement_Cur);
-
- CAMFImporter_NodeElement_Color& als = *((CAMFImporter_NodeElement_Color*)ne);// alias for convenience
-
- als.Profile = profile;
- // Check for child nodes
- if(!mReader->isEmptyElement())
- {
- bool read_flag[4] = { false, false, false, false };
-
- ParseHelper_Node_Enter(ne);
- MACRO_NODECHECK_LOOPBEGIN("color");
- MACRO_NODECHECK_READCOMP_F("r", read_flag[0], als.Color.r);
- MACRO_NODECHECK_READCOMP_F("g", read_flag[1], als.Color.g);
- MACRO_NODECHECK_READCOMP_F("b", read_flag[2], als.Color.b);
- MACRO_NODECHECK_READCOMP_F("a", read_flag[3], als.Color.a);
- MACRO_NODECHECK_LOOPEND("color");
- ParseHelper_Node_Exit();
- // check that all components was defined
- if(!(read_flag[0] && read_flag[1] && read_flag[2])) throw DeadlyImportError("Not all color components are defined.");
- // check if <a> is absent. Then manualy add "a == 1".
- if(!read_flag[3]) als.Color.a = 1;
-
- }// if(!mReader->isEmptyElement())
- else
- {
- mNodeElement_Cur->Child.push_back(ne);// Add element to child list of current element
- }// if(!mReader->isEmptyElement()) else
-
- als.Composed = false;
- mNodeElement_List.push_back(ne);// and to node element list because its a new object in graph.
-}

-// <material
-// id="" - A unique material id. material ID "0" is reserved to denote no material (void) or sacrificial material.
-// >
-// </material>
-// An available material.
-// Multi elements - Yes.
-// Parent element - <amf>.
-void AMFImporter::ParseNode_Material()
-{
-std::string id;
-CAMFImporter_NodeElement* ne;
-
- // Read attributes for node <color>.
- MACRO_ATTRREAD_LOOPBEG;
- MACRO_ATTRREAD_CHECK_RET("id", id, mReader->getAttributeValue);
- MACRO_ATTRREAD_LOOPEND;
-
- // create new object.
- ne = new CAMFImporter_NodeElement_Material(mNodeElement_Cur);
- // and assign read data
- ((CAMFImporter_NodeElement_Material*)ne)->ID = id;
- // Check for child nodes
- if(!mReader->isEmptyElement())
- {
- bool col_read = false;
-
- ParseHelper_Node_Enter(ne);
- MACRO_NODECHECK_LOOPBEGIN("material");
- if(XML_CheckNode_NameEqual("color"))
- {
- // Check if data already defined.
- if(col_read) Throw_MoreThanOnceDefined("color", "Only one color can be defined for <material>.");
- // read data and set flag about it
- ParseNode_Color();
- col_read = true;
-
- continue;
- }
-
- if(XML_CheckNode_NameEqual("metadata")) { ParseNode_Metadata(); continue; }
- MACRO_NODECHECK_LOOPEND("material");
- ParseHelper_Node_Exit();
- }// if(!mReader->isEmptyElement())
- else
- {
- mNodeElement_Cur->Child.push_back(ne);// Add element to child list of current element
- }// if(!mReader->isEmptyElement()) else
-
- mNodeElement_List.push_back(ne);// and to node element list because its a new object in graph.
-}

-// <texture
-// id="" - Assigns a unique texture id for the new texture.
-// width="" - Width (horizontal size, x) of the texture, in pixels.
-// height="" - Height (lateral size, y) of the texture, in pixels.
-// depth="" - Depth (vertical size, z) of the texture, in pixels.
-// type="" - Encoding of the data in the texture. Currently allowed values are "grayscale" only. In grayscale mode, each pixel is represented by one byte
-// in the range of 0-255. When the texture is referenced using the tex function, these values are converted into a single floating point number in the
-// range of 0-1 (see Annex 2). A full color graphics will typically require three textures, one for each of the color channels. A graphic involving
-// transparency may require a fourth channel.
-// tiled="" - If true then texture repeated when UV-coordinates is greater than 1.
-// >
-// </triangle>
-// Specifies an texture data to be used as a map. Lists a sequence of Base64 values specifying values for pixels from left to right then top to bottom,
-// then layer by layer.
-// Multi elements - Yes.
-// Parent element - <amf>.
-void AMFImporter::ParseNode_Texture()
-{
-std::string id;
-uint32_t width = 0;
-uint32_t height = 0;
-uint32_t depth = 1;
-std::string type;
-bool tiled = false;
-std::string enc64_data;
-CAMFImporter_NodeElement* ne;
-
- // Read attributes for node <color>.
- MACRO_ATTRREAD_LOOPBEG;
- MACRO_ATTRREAD_CHECK_RET("id", id, mReader->getAttributeValue);
- MACRO_ATTRREAD_CHECK_RET("width", width, XML_ReadNode_GetAttrVal_AsU32);
- MACRO_ATTRREAD_CHECK_RET("height", height, XML_ReadNode_GetAttrVal_AsU32);
- MACRO_ATTRREAD_CHECK_RET("depth", depth, XML_ReadNode_GetAttrVal_AsU32);
- MACRO_ATTRREAD_CHECK_RET("type", type, mReader->getAttributeValue);
- MACRO_ATTRREAD_CHECK_RET("tiled", tiled, XML_ReadNode_GetAttrVal_AsBool);
- MACRO_ATTRREAD_LOOPEND;
-
- // create new texture object.
- ne = new CAMFImporter_NodeElement_Texture(mNodeElement_Cur);
-
- CAMFImporter_NodeElement_Texture& als = *((CAMFImporter_NodeElement_Texture*)ne);// alias for convenience
-
- // Check for child nodes
- if(!mReader->isEmptyElement()) XML_ReadNode_GetVal_AsString(enc64_data);
-
- // check that all components was defined
- if(id.empty()) throw DeadlyImportError("ID for texture must be defined.");
- if(width < 1) Throw_IncorrectAttrValue("width");
- if(height < 1) Throw_IncorrectAttrValue("height");
- if(depth < 1) Throw_IncorrectAttrValue("depth");
- if(type != "grayscale") Throw_IncorrectAttrValue("type");
- if(enc64_data.empty()) throw DeadlyImportError("Texture data not defined.");
- // copy data
- als.ID = id;
- als.Width = width;
- als.Height = height;
- als.Depth = depth;
- als.Tiled = tiled;
- ParseHelper_Decode_Base64(enc64_data, als.Data);
- // check data size
- if((width * height * depth) != als.Data.size()) throw DeadlyImportError("Texture has incorrect data size.");
-
- mNodeElement_Cur->Child.push_back(ne);// Add element to child list of current element
- mNodeElement_List.push_back(ne);// and to node element list because its a new object in graph.
-}

-// <texmap
-// rtexid="" - Texture ID for red color component.
-// gtexid="" - Texture ID for green color component.
-// btexid="" - Texture ID for blue color component.
-// atexid="" - Texture ID for alpha color component. Optional.
-// >
-// </texmap>, old name: <map>
-// Specifies texture coordinates for triangle.
-// Multi elements - No.
-// Parent element - <triangle>.
-// Children elements:
-// <utex1>, <utex2>, <utex3>, <vtex1>, <vtex2>, <vtex3>. Old name: <u1>, <u2>, <u3>, <v1>, <v2>, <v3>.
-// Multi elements - No.
-// Texture coordinates for every vertex of triangle.
-void AMFImporter::ParseNode_TexMap(const bool pUseOldName)
-{
-std::string rtexid, gtexid, btexid, atexid;
-CAMFImporter_NodeElement* ne;
-
- // Read attributes for node <color>.
- MACRO_ATTRREAD_LOOPBEG;
- MACRO_ATTRREAD_CHECK_RET("rtexid", rtexid, mReader->getAttributeValue);
- MACRO_ATTRREAD_CHECK_RET("gtexid", gtexid, mReader->getAttributeValue);
- MACRO_ATTRREAD_CHECK_RET("btexid", btexid, mReader->getAttributeValue);
- MACRO_ATTRREAD_CHECK_RET("atexid", atexid, mReader->getAttributeValue);
- MACRO_ATTRREAD_LOOPEND;
-
- // create new texture coordinates object.
- ne = new CAMFImporter_NodeElement_TexMap(mNodeElement_Cur);
-
- CAMFImporter_NodeElement_TexMap& als = *((CAMFImporter_NodeElement_TexMap*)ne);// alias for convenience
- // check data
- if(rtexid.empty() && gtexid.empty() && btexid.empty()) throw DeadlyImportError("ParseNode_TexMap. At least one texture ID must be defined.");
- // Check for children nodes
- XML_CheckNode_MustHaveChildren();
- // read children nodes
- bool read_flag[6] = { false, false, false, false, false, false };
-
- ParseHelper_Node_Enter(ne);
- if(!pUseOldName)
- {
- MACRO_NODECHECK_LOOPBEGIN("texmap");
- MACRO_NODECHECK_READCOMP_F("utex1", read_flag[0], als.TextureCoordinate[0].x);
- MACRO_NODECHECK_READCOMP_F("utex2", read_flag[1], als.TextureCoordinate[1].x);
- MACRO_NODECHECK_READCOMP_F("utex3", read_flag[2], als.TextureCoordinate[2].x);
- MACRO_NODECHECK_READCOMP_F("vtex1", read_flag[3], als.TextureCoordinate[0].y);
- MACRO_NODECHECK_READCOMP_F("vtex2", read_flag[4], als.TextureCoordinate[1].y);
- MACRO_NODECHECK_READCOMP_F("vtex3", read_flag[5], als.TextureCoordinate[2].y);
- MACRO_NODECHECK_LOOPEND("texmap");
- }
- else
- {
- MACRO_NODECHECK_LOOPBEGIN("map");
- MACRO_NODECHECK_READCOMP_F("u1", read_flag[0], als.TextureCoordinate[0].x);
- MACRO_NODECHECK_READCOMP_F("u2", read_flag[1], als.TextureCoordinate[1].x);
- MACRO_NODECHECK_READCOMP_F("u3", read_flag[2], als.TextureCoordinate[2].x);
- MACRO_NODECHECK_READCOMP_F("v1", read_flag[3], als.TextureCoordinate[0].y);
- MACRO_NODECHECK_READCOMP_F("v2", read_flag[4], als.TextureCoordinate[1].y);
- MACRO_NODECHECK_READCOMP_F("v3", read_flag[5], als.TextureCoordinate[2].y);
- MACRO_NODECHECK_LOOPEND("map");
- }// if(!pUseOldName) else
-
- ParseHelper_Node_Exit();
-
- // check that all components was defined
- if(!(read_flag[0] && read_flag[1] && read_flag[2] && read_flag[3] && read_flag[4] && read_flag[5]))
- throw DeadlyImportError("Not all texture coordinates are defined.");
-
- // copy attributes data
- als.TextureID_R = rtexid;
- als.TextureID_G = gtexid;
- als.TextureID_B = btexid;
- als.TextureID_A = atexid;
-
- mNodeElement_List.push_back(ne);// add to node element list because its a new object in graph.
-}
